Let me start by saying I’ve tried my fair share of adult diapers, and the WhyWorry ones stood out in some unexpected ways. The first thing I noticed was how soft the material felt—almost like wearing a cloud. No kidding, it’s that gentle on the skin.
The tabs? Game-changer. They’re wide, refastenable, and actually hold up without tearing the diaper apart. I’ve had too many experiences with flimsy tapes that give up after one adjustment, so this was a relief (pun intended). They grip securely but don’t feel like they’re digging into your skin.
Now, the absorbency: It’s decent for daytime use or lighter overnight needs. I wouldn’t call it ‘maximum’ as advertised—more like ‘solid middle ground.’ The wetness indicator is subtle (you might miss it if you’re not looking closely), but the odor control works surprisingly well. No awkward moments during errands or outings.
Fit-wise, they hug curves without bunching up, which is rare for unisex designs. But heads-up: The crotch area could use a tighter seal to prevent sagging during movement. And while the leak guards do their job, taller barriers would’ve been nice for heavy accidents.
Price? It’s mid-range—not a steal, but not outrageous either. If you prioritize comfort and tape reliability over ultra-absorbency, these are worth a try. Just don’t expect premium-level performance at this price point.
